A voyage in discovery of the wonders of the human body, to reveal in front of the eyes of the little readers how our body moves, eats, sees, and hears. A new way of learning while having fun even thanking the scientific yet easy to understand and funny texts. Lifting the flaps the readers could see the structure of the organs, of the bones, of the teeth and of all the other parts of the human body. . A new title from our best selling series of lift the flap books. . Scientific, very accurate texts that are, at the same time, also very funny and tailored for children. AGES: 5 plus AUTHORS: Enrica Soroldon has graduated in Natural Sciences from the University of Milan. She's author of scholastics books and has worked in natural science museums leading tours for children. Emanuela Pagliari has graduated in Natural Sciences from the University of Milan. She holds a course of science for children at school and worked as a guide for several natural museums. Diego Mattarelli has graduated in Geology from the University of Milan-Bicocca. He collaborates with several schools and museums. He holds a course of science for children at school. Lorenzo Sabbatini is a freelance illustrator for various international publishing houses and advertising agencies. Since 2006, he is a member of the Italian Association of Illustrators.
